2. Health and Hygiene: Every Detail Counts


Clean floors are nice—but safety is in the details. It’s in sanitized toys, proper diapering procedures, and handwashing habits. Check:


●        Are high-touch surfaces disinfected regularly?

●        What’s the sick-child policy?

●        Is there a plan for infection control?


According to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C), proper handwashing can reduce respiratory illnesses in children by up to 21 percent. That’s a big deal for working parents relying on consistent care. 


3. Child-to-Staff Ratios: The Real Safety Net

You may think more teachers are just about supervision—but it’s deeper than that. Better ratios mean more conversations, more cuddles, and more guidance. In Georgia, the recommended ratio 1:6 for infants, 1:8 for 1 year old and 1:10 for 2 year old Ask the center:


●        How many kids are in each group?

●        Are floaters or assistants always present?

●        How much one-on-one time does each child get?

4. Emergency Preparedness: Planning for the Unexpected

Fire drills are one thing. True emergency readiness means clear protocols, practiced staff, and calm communication.


When evaluating a safe daycare center Grovetown, ask:


●        How often do they run emergency drills?

●        Is staff CPR and first-aid certified?

●        What’s the plan for lockdowns or natural disasters?

Plus, make sure your center is licensed and has safety plans on file for parent review.


5. Physical Security: From Entryways to Play Yards


You shouldn’t have to second-guess drop-offs. A truly safe daycare prioritizes:

●        Secured entry points with check-in systems

●        Gated outdoor play areas with padded surfaces

●        Staff monitoring at every transition point
